Body pulled from Missouri River identified

COUNCIL BLUFFS, Iowa (AP) — Authorities have identified a man whose body was found floating in the Missouri River on Saturday.

Council Bluffs police say the body was that of 39-year-old Andrew T. Edwards. Several boaters on the river near casinos on the Iowa side of the Missouri River called authorities Saturday to report a body in the river.

Iowa and Omaha, Neb., authorities pulled Edwards' body from the river later that day.

Council Bluffs Police Sgt. David Dawson says Edwards was homeless, and his last known address was the Open Door Mission in Omaha.

Authorities are waiting for autopsy and toxicology results in hopes of determining how Edwards died.

Police do not suspect foul play.
